If you are willing to spend some bucks on the quilting, I would ask her to quilt the background of the points with a small filler (pebbles, McTavishing) using a thread that matches the color of the fabric she is quilting on - this would make the points faux trapunto and really show off. I would ask her to repeat that same design in the inner circles of you NY Beauty and do another small filler on the solid bands between the points and the inner circles...again using thread that matches the material. In the blue background between all the circles I would put curved crosshatching.
Oh to heck with the budget, I'd just send it to Karen McTavish and ask her to work her magic!!! |
